**Understanding New Energy Relays**
Before diving into the RFQ process, it’s important to have a clear understanding of what new energy relays are and their applications. New energy relays are designed to handle high currents and voltages, making them ideal for renewable energy systems such as solar, wind, and hydroelectric power plants. These relays are responsible for protecting the electrical equipment from damage caused by overcurrent, overvoltage, and other electrical faults.
**Key Features of New Energy Relays**
When searching for new energy relays, there are several key features to consider:
1. **Current and Voltage Ratings**: Ensure that the relay can handle the required current and voltage for your application.
2. **Contact Rating**: The contact rating determines the maximum current and voltage that the relay can safely switch.
3. **Operating Temperature**: Choose a relay that can operate within the temperature range of your application.
4. **Insulation Resistance**: High insulation resistance ensures that the relay can withstand high voltage differences without any leakage.
5. **Durability**: Look for relays with a long lifespan and reliable performance.
**Steps to Make an RFQ**
Now that you have a basic understanding of new energy relays, let’s explore the steps involved in making an RFQ:
1. **Define Your Requirements**: Clearly outline the specifications of the new energy relay you need, including current, voltage, contact rating, operating temperature, and insulation resistance.
2. **Research Suppliers**: Identify potential suppliers who specialize in new energy relays. You can use online directories, trade shows, and industry recommendations to find reliable suppliers.
3. **Prepare Your RFQ**: Create a detailed RFQ document that includes your company’s information, the relay specifications, and any other relevant details. Be sure to include a deadline for responses.
4. **Send Your RFQ**: Distribute your RFQ to the selected suppliers and wait for their responses.
5. **Evaluate Responses**: Compare the quotes received from different suppliers, considering factors such as price, delivery time, and after-sales service.
6. **Select a Supplier**: Choose the supplier that best meets your requirements and initiate the procurement process.
